Optimal Timing for Windows Installations

Scheduling during off-peak hours ensures smoother updates and reduces system disruptions.

Choosing the right time for Windows installations can impact performance and convenience. Typically, periods with fewer system demands and stable network conditions are preferred. Planning installations during off-peak hours minimizes disruptions and allows for smoother updates.

System Readiness

Perform installations when the system is not heavily used, such as early mornings or late evenings, to ensure minimal interference with daily tasks.

Update Compatibility

Timing installations after major updates or patches have been released ensures compatibility and access to the latest features.

Network Stability

Choosing times with stable internet connections prevents download failures and reduces installation errors.
